| | Methyl 4-(4-hydroxybutyl)benzoate Usage And Synthesis |
| Appearance | Colourless to light yellow oil | | Uses | 4-(4-Hydroxybutyl)benzoic Acid Methyl Ester is a benzoic acid derivative used in the preparation of yrrolo[2,3-d]pyrimidine-based antitumor agents as well as other biologically active compounds. | | Synthesis | Methyl 4-(4-hydroxybutyl)benzoate was prepared through reaction using Methyl 4-(3-hydroxypropyl)benzoate (1.45 g, 7.4 mmol) as the starting material, yielding a transparent oily liquid. |
